Updating library - MtW1 - 2015-08-26 All of my movies are placed in a Video folder on my NAS. I have added this folder to the Kodi video library. When I update my video libray, Kodi adds new movies to the library out of the movie folder on my NAS. However, when I delete a movie out of the movie folder, this movie will not be deleted out of de video library. I need to manually clean the library (system\Video\library) to achieve this. Even when I delete the folder that contains all of my movies out of the kodi library (Videos\Libray\Files\remove source), all movies remain in the libray and can still be played. I can understand this if you only add movies to the movie collection. However, in my case, I always delete a movie once I have seen it. Is it possible to automatically update the library in such a way that deleted movies will also be removed out of the Kodi library? Any suggestions? RE: Updating library - helta - 2015-08-26 the wiki is your friend RE: Updating library - MtW1 - 2015-08-27 Ok, thank you. If I understand this correctly, the content of advancedsettings.xml should be: <advancedsettings> <videolibrary> <cleanonupdate>True</cleanonupdate> </videolibrary>[/align][/align] </advancedsettings> Correct? RE: Updating library - helta - 2015-08-27 Yup minus the align stuff from your cut and paste, so its: Quote:<advancedsettings> RE: Updating library - MtW1 - 2015-09-02 This works!
